Can You Withdraw Before Finishing Wagering on Mostbet?

Short answer: usually no. If you try to withdraw while a bonus is still active and wagering is incomplete, you normally forfeit the bonus and the winnings linked to it.

Most important rule: do not open the withdrawal flow at all until wagering shows 100% complete unless you are willing to give up the bonus.

Why Players Get Confused

The confusing part is that many players think they are withdrawing only their “real balance.” On many bonus systems, the moment you initiate a withdrawal, the platform treats that as ending the promotional run, even if you never intended to touch the bonus funds directly.

Three Situations

1. You Want To Keep the Bonus

Then do not withdraw. Finish the rollover first.

2. You Need Access to Your Cash Now

You may have to abandon the bonus and accept the loss of bonus-linked winnings. Whether that tradeoff makes sense depends on how far along you are.

3. You Accidentally Opened Withdrawal

If the request is not submitted yet, close it and re-check bonus status immediately. If the request was actually submitted, assume the bonus is at risk and contact support.
